Today we’d like to introduce you to Acacia Stichter. She shares her story with us below:
With a career spanning 20 years in four global cities and across print and digital; Acacia has had the opportunity to work with a broad range of products, publications and personalities, specializing in brand design and art direction.
From directing creative teams on Cosmopolitan and Cleo (Australia), launching Cosmopolitan Middle East and Stylist Arabia, and heading up the creative department on Harper’s Bazaar Arabia (Dubai). These roles gave her the opportunity to not only direct shoots with some of pop culture’s most iconic identities but to also be at the helm of these global titles as they took on the migration from print-only products to become a print-digital hybrid.
With experience covering food and beverage, beauty and sporting clients, she has been sought after for her unique style and expertise.
Now residing in Kansas City, Missouri Acacia has started her new creative agency Moody Squirrel and also works on creative projects with Operation Breakthrough, including its new Ignition Lab with Travis Kelce’s charity 87& Running as well as her Instagram account @kansascitytypography.
In a nutshell… moved to Kansas City and was amazed at all the amazing typography throughout the city. The vintage signs, artworks and storefronts and the Instagram account was a way to just capture all of these to enjoy.
